MATTER OF NEW YORK STATE DIVISION OF HUMAN RIGHTS v. CAPRARELLA

2010-05857.

82 A.D.3d 773 (2011)

917 N.Y.S.2d 704

In the Matter of NEW YORK STATE DIVISION OF HUMAN RIGHTS et al., Petitioners, v. CARMELLA CAPRARELLA, Respondent.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department.

Decided March 1, 2011.
